大数据技术概论学习指南
大数据技术概论是当今信息技术领域中的热门话题之一,它涵盖了大数据的基本概念、技术框架、工具和应用。学习大数据技术概论不仅可以帮助你了解大数据的基本原理,还可以为你未来在数据分析、人工智能和商业决策等领域的发展提供坚实的基础。以下是你学习大数据技术概论的指南:
1. 基础知识
1.1 大数据的概念和特点
大数据的定义:学习大数据技术概论首先要了解大数据的基本概念,即指的是传统数据库管理工具无法处理的大规模数据集合。
大数据的特点:包括“4V”特征,即Volume(大量)、Velocity(高速)、Variety(多样性)和Value(价值)。
1.2 大数据技术框架
Hadoop生态系统:学习Hadoop生态系统,包括HDFS(Hadoop分布式文件系统)、MapReduce(分布式计算框架)等组件。
Spark:了解Spark框架及其在大数据处理中的应用。
2. 技术工具
2.1 Hadoop
学习如何安装和配置Hadoop集群,以及如何使用Hadoop进行数据存储和分析。
掌握Hadoop中MapReduce编程模型的基本原理和实践技巧。
2.2 Spark
理解Spark的基本概念,包括RDD(Resilient Distributed Dataset)等核心概念。
学习如何使用Spark进行数据处理、机器学习和图计算等任务。
2.3 数据库技术
学习NoSQL数据库(如MongoDB、Cassandra等)的基本原理和应用场景。
掌握关系型数据库(如MySQL、PostgreSQL等)与大数据技术的整合方法。
3. 实践项目
3.1 大数据分析项目
选择一个具体的大数据分析项目,例如基于用户行为数据的推荐系统构建,实践使用Hadoop或Spark等工具进行数据处理和分析。
3.2 大数据应用开发
开发一个大数据应用,例如基于Spark的实时数据处理系统或基于Hadoop的批处理数据处理系统。
4. 深入学习
4.1 深入学习相关技术
深入学习与大数据相关的技术领域,例如机器学习、深度学习、自然语言处理等,以丰富自己的技术能力。
学习大数据平台的优化和调优技术,提升大数据处理的效率和性能。
4.2 跟踪行业发展
持续关注大数据技术领域的最新发展动态,了解行业趋势和前沿技术,及时调整学习方向和技术选型。
总结
学习大数据技术概论需要扎实的理论基础和丰富的实践经验,建议通过系统的课程学习、实践项目和参与开源社区等方式来提升自己的技术水平。不断保持学习的热情和求知欲,与行业内的专业人士交流和分享经验,共同推动大数据技术的发展和应用。